Output 60937393e43a2ef60a8c238dec3b5e3a89bc05663679ac13f814ef7c44d65557:25

value
1723167
script pubkey
OP_0 OP_PUSHBYTES_20 ecf37e74e9fa4ae0798e8a854bd3a66ded223dd8
address
bc1qanehua8flf9wq7vw32z5h5axdhkjy0wce4cuym
transaction
60937393e43a2ef60a8c238dec3b5e3a89bc05663679ac13f814ef7c44d65557
spent
true